partitioning your hard drive using vista and windows 7 built in partitioning app


Disk partitioning is the act or practice of dividing the storage space of a hard disk drive into separate data areas known as partitions. A partition editor program can be used to create, delete or modify these partitions. Once a disk is divided into several partitions, directories and files of different categories may be stored in different partitions. More partitions provide more control but too many may become cumbersome. The way space management, access permissions and directory searching are implemented depends upon the type of file system installed on a partition.

Network Appliance built for the 32nm Intel Core CPU


The FW-8760 is a new mid range network application built with support for the new 32nm Intel Core i3 or i5 processors. It utilizes the Intel 3450 Chipset, has 8 Ethernet ports, can hold 16 GB of RAM and has expansion opportunities via mini PCI and pcie slots.
